A Small Wireless Power Transfer System for the Capsule Endoscopy

Abstract

In order to solve the problem of energy limitation in capsule endoscopy, the button battery can be replaced by an external wireless power. A small wireless power transfer system for delivering power to capsule endoscopy has been presented here. The wireless power transfer system is built by using a small cylindrical receiving resonator and two cylindrical source resonators to transfer power through coupled magnetic resonance. Experimentally, it is found that the wireless power transfer efficiency is stable within a certain range due to the stable magnetic field generated by two source resonators. The proposed design has the significant advantage of stable power transfer and small size for capsule endoscopy.
